A Hantle o Verse: Poems in Scots for Children
With its rich mixture of Blethers, Bairns, Bogles, Beasties, Ballads, Battles and Bourachs, A Hantle o Verse draws upon a range of languages and dialects of Scotland, from the Lallans of the south and the Doric of the north-east to the distinctive speech rhythms of Caithness and the northern isles. This is a book enjoyed not just by children, but by all. A companion volume, Anither Hantle o Verse, is also available.
